Wasaga Beach Provincial Park - Beach Area 1
14-km. lake beach meeting blue-flag status for its cleanliness & featuring many walking trails.

A site with a historical past and its own geographic history.
Nice beach with chattering seagulls.
They say it's also a good place to watch the sunset.
We had afternoon tea at a terrace restaurant with a view of the lake.
The closer you get to the beach, the more expensive the parking lot is. The parking lot by the beach was 25 dollars when you entered and 20 dollars when you came out. And, no matter how long you park, the price is the same. I'm not sure about the price of the public parking lot, but it's 15 dollars a day just a block away.

Longest fresh water beach in the world, I went on Labour Day weekend and stayed in Collingwood, the beach was 25 mins from my hotel, the route to the beach was scenic, parking was a mess as there were seas of people visiting the beach, every nook and corner of the beach was occupied. The beach was superb, you can go quite far in the water to enjoy. There were ample washrooms around, shops, food stalls etc.

This is a very sweet beach.
Full of tourists from all parts of the world.
This beach is different from other beaches around Toronto area.
There are bars opposite the beach, my favorite is the beach bar.
Parking could be difficult on very busy days but paid parking is available.
There are alot of resort around the beach for those looking to stay.

Many visitors are able to swim in this beach.

Some nearby local shops sell beach items and clothing.

The beach has different areas for different purposes including sports zone, and pets zone.

Don't be discouraged with the long drive from town to this place. You'll definitely love it here.

Grungy green slime all along the after edge. (See my photos and videos)

And then lumps of brown sludge that stinks.
(Photos show this too)

Not sure what happened to the water up here but it’s pretty foul smelling not sure if it’s safe.

Parking is a whooping $21 a day no matter how long you’re staying.
The guards at the gate will run you down to get it.

Also new is these parks guys on atv’s (all terrain vehicles) driving up and down the beach all day. Super noisy and annoying.

Not as nice as it used to be.

*** Also lots of rocks 🪨 🪨 🪨 in the water watch your toes!

And parking lot is sand - not good for elderly or people with balance issues.

Overall this beach is degrading. Going to check out Wasaga beach 1, 2,3,4,5 next time if we even go back to the area.
